SPECIAL TROOPS BATTALION, 4TH INFANTRY DIVISION

Distinctive Unit Insignia


Description/Blazon
A silver color metal and enamel device 1 1/8 inches (2.86 cm) in width overall, consisting of an irregular shaped octagon divided horizontally green at top with a silver gray mailed right hand placed in the center grasping three white lightning flashes, one vertical and two crossed diagonally; silver gray at bottom with a green ivy leaf centrally placed. Attached below a green scroll inscribed "FIT FOR ANY TEST" in silver.

Symbolism
The mailed fist represents firm grasp of the command, control and communication for the Fourth Infantry Division. Green suggests the inclusion of the command and control for the Ivy Division. The three lightning flashes denote the mission of the Military Intelligence Analysis and Control Element, seeking, gathering and dissemination of intelligence and the Signal Corps electronic communication. The ivy leaf symbolizes the parent organization, the Fourth Infantry Division.

Background
The distinctive unit insignia was approved on 12 April 2005.




Coat of Arms


Description/Blazon

Shield

Per fess Vert and Argent (Silver Gray), in chief a mailed dexter fist Proper grasping three lightning flashes one in pale and two saltirewise Argent and in base an ivy leaf of the first, all within a bordure counterchanged of the field.

Crest

None.

Motto

FIT FOR ANY TEST.

Symbolism

Shield

The mailed fist represents military preparedness and the unit's firm grasp of the command, control and communication for the Fourth Infantry Division. Green suggests the inclusion of the command and control for the Ivy Division. The three lightning flashes denote the mission of the Military Intelligence Analysis and Control Element, seeking, gathering and dissemination of intelligence and the Signal Corps electronic communication. The ivy leaf symbolizes the parent organization, the Fourth Infantry Division.

Crest

None.

Background
The coat of arms was approved on 12 April 2005.
